Interview with charismatic trader Richard Dennis
Q
What proportion of trading is due to luck?
A
In the long run, zero.
I think there is no luck at all.
I don’t believe anyone in this industry made money purely because they were lucky.
Q
However, in individual trades, wouldn't luck clearly make a difference?
A
That’s where it gets confusing.
Examine individual trades and it’s almost entirely luck.
The issue is how you take a strategy.
If you adopt a method that works with a 53% success rate every time, it may work 100% in the long run.
